All Types of Air Purifier Repair You May Need

Air purifiers are devices that use filters to remove pollutants from the air. These pollutants are typically found in the form of dust, dirt, smoke, and other particles that can build up in your house and cause allergies, asthma, or even other respiratory diseases. Some common problems you may encounter with your air purifier include a clogged filter, a broken fan, or a lack of power. If you have any of these problems, you may need to repair your air purifier.

Air Purifier Replacement

When it comes time to replace your air purifier, you should consider they do eventually wear out. The life expectancy of an air purifier is usually around 4-5 years, but it is important to change the filter often to ensure your air purifier is working at its best. Air purifiers can also be replaced by new ones that have a longer life expectancy and a more efficient filter.
